Piotr Fryzlewicz Guy P. Nason

The wavelet periodogram is hard to smooth because of the low signal-to-noise ratio and non-stationary covariance structure. This article introduces a method for denoising a local wavelet periodogram by applying a Haar-Fisz transform which Gaussianises and stabilizes the variance of the periodogram. Aglika Gyaourova Chandrika Kamath Imola K. Fodor

A few different approaches exist for computing undecimated wavelet transform. In this work we construct three undecimated schemes and evaluate their performance for image noise reduction. We use standard wavelet based de-noising techniques and compare the performance of our algorithms with the original undecimated wavelet transform, as well as with the decimated wavelet transform.
